Real simple breakfast Fatty, Jimmy Dean hot sausage, bacon weave, eggs, green chilies, cheese on the smoker for I really don’t know how long it was on at 275 I hit 163 then pulled it sprinkled it with a little bit of brown sugar and a little bit of honey, and put it in the broiler for About 7- 10 minutes to crisp up the bacon. Wife even liked this one.
